A rear-wheel-drive car 2600 lb, has an 80-inch wheelbase, a center of gravity 20 inches above the road surface and 30 inches behind the front axle, a drivetrain efficiency of 85%, 14-inch-radius wheels, and an overall gear reduction of 8 to 1,

The car's torque/engine speed curve is given by Me = 6ne - 0.045ne2 If the car is on a paved , level roadway surface with a coefficient of adhesion of 0.75, determine its maximum acceleration from rest.
